Didit's Transaction Monitoring API provides a streamlined solution for businesses to manage transaction risk through a set of 11 pre-built rule bundles that cover various areas such as finance, AML/CTF, anomaly detection, and more. These bundles allow businesses to activate and adjust rules without starting from scratch, as each bundle is a curated set of rules that can be fine-tuned in the Business Console. Transactions are evaluated in real time, resolving to statuses like APPROVED or IN_REVIEW, with each transaction costing $0.02. The system emphasizes compliance by allowing rules to be managed and reviewed in the Console, ensuring a documented and auditable process that aligns with regulatory expectations. This approach not only facilitates immediate coverage and adaptability to specific business needs but also ensures that compliance changes are auditable and managed without extensive coding.
